Следующий способ уменьшить размер программы заключается в ответе на вопрос: "Из-за чего программа, созданная в Visual C++, получается большой? " Ответ очень прост, С++ является объектным языком. В нем каждый элемент выглядит как объект, который обладает своими свойствами, методами и событиями. Любой объект вполне автономен и многое умеет делать без ваших указаний. Это значит, что вам нужно только подключить его к своей форме, изменить нужным образом свойства, и приложение готово! И оно будет работать без какого-либо прописывания его деятельности.
Но в объектном программировании есть и свои недостатки. В объектах реализовано большое количество действий, которые вы и пользователь сможете производить с ним. Но реально, в любой программе мы используем два-три из всех этих свойств. Все остальное — для программы лишний груз, который никому не нужен.
Читать полный вариант статьи: Избавься от MFC ради размера. Она немного старенькая, но еще актуальная.
Кстати, комментарии зарегестрированных пользователей на Hackish Code появляются сразу, без дополнительных подтверждений. Но это не значит, что модерации не будет. Не цивилизованное общение будет пресекаться и удаляться.
Понравилось? Кликни Лайк, чтобы я знал, какой контент более интересен читателям. Заметку пока еще никто не лайкал и ты можешь быть первым
Я прочитал уже пару твоих книг сейчас читаю искусство прграммирования игр и у меня вопрос можно как нибудь перенести движок на Borland C++ Builder 6 а то этот Visual меня уже бесит
По идее без проблем. Я не использовал MFC, а проекты на чистом С, по идее легко перенести в CBuilder.
Хотите найти еще что-то интересное почитать? Можно попробовать отфильтровать заметки на блоге по категориям.